Topics Covered
- Introduction to Geometric Modeling: Foundational concepts and techniques for geometric modeling in finance.
- Differential Geometry for Risk Analysis: Applying differential geometry to analyze and model financial risk.
- Manifold Learning in Financial Markets: Unsupervised learning techniques for analyzing high-dimensional financial data.
- Geometric Methods for Portfolio Optimization: Geometric techniques for portfolio construction and optimization under uncertainty.
- Topological Data Analysis for Risk Assessment: Analyzing financial data using topological techniques for risk assessment and prediction.
- Advanced Geometric Modeling for Derivatives Pricing: Applying advanced geometric modeling techniques for derivatives pricing and risk management.
